Shadowrocket节点连接超时?7个排查步骤与修复方案

Shadowrocket节点连接超时通常由路由配置错误、节点失效或本地网络冲突导致,本文提供从基础检测到深度修复的完整排查流程,涵盖全局路由模式设置与节点质量验证方法,助你快速恢复国际网络加速服务。

基础网络环境检测

遇到Shadowrocket节点连接超时,先排除本地网络问题。

  1. 检查系统时间与时区 进入iOS设置 > 通用 > 日期与时间,开启"自动设置",时间偏差超过90秒会导致TLS握手失败,表现为节点测试全超时。

  2. 验证DNS解析状态 在Shadowrocket配置中,将DNS服务器改为:

    1.1.1
    8.8.8.8
    223.5.5.5

    部分运营商DNS会劫持海外域名,造成假性超时。

  3. 切换网络环境测试 从WiFi切换至蜂窝数据,或尝试不同运营商网络,若仅特定网络超时,可能是防火墙策略或UDP限制导致。

全局路由模式深度解析

错误的路由模式选择是Shadowrocket节点连接超时的常见原因,全局路由提供四种工作模式:

配置模式:根据规则列表分流,国内直连、海外走代理,适合日常跨境办公需求,但规则库过期会导致特定站点超时。

代理模式:全部流量强制走节点,排除本地网络干扰的最佳测试模式,若切换后连接正常,说明原规则存在问题。

直连模式:完全不走代理,用于验证节点是否被错误地加入代理规则。

场景模式:根据WiFi/蜂窝自动切换规则,建议关闭"自动切换"功能,避免信号波动时频繁切换导致握手中断。

推荐测试流程:

设置 → 全局路由 → 切换为"代理模式" → 延迟测试

节点质量验证与切换

排除设置问题后,需检测节点本身可用性。

  1. 节点延迟测试 在节点列表页下拉刷新,观察延迟数值,显示"超时"的节点可能已被封锁或流量耗尽,建议更换端口或协议。

  2. 协议兼容性检查 尝试切换不同协议类型:

    • VMess + TCP:兼容性最佳,适合学术资源访问
    • Trojan:抗封锁能力强,适合4K流媒体
    • Shadowsocks:轻量快速,适合移动端游戏加速

若多个协议均超时,建议联系服务商确认线路状态,选择具备BGP中转和IEPL专线资源的专业跨境网络服务商,可显著降低超时概率。

常见问题排查(FAQ)

现象:仅特定应用提示网络错误,其他应用正常
原因:规则模式下的分流策略将该应用域名指向直连,但目标服务需代理访问
解决方法:进入配置 > 规则,将该应用域名添加为"PROXY"代理模式,或临时切换全局代理模式测试

现象:WiFi环境下所有节点超时,切换4G立即恢复
原因:路由器防火墙拦截了代理端口,或宽带运营商QoS限速
解决方法:在Shadowrocket设置中开启"IPv6"开关,或更换节点端口为443/80等常见HTTPS端口

现象:节点测试显示正常延迟,但实际无法加载内容
原因:节点存在"假连通"现象,控制通道正常但数据传输通道被阻断
解决方法:开启"跳过证书验证"测试(仅作诊断用),若恢复正常则需更新节点证书或更换TLS指纹伪装

现象:连接成功后频繁断开,日志显示"connection reset"
原因:本地网络MTU值与节点不匹配,或开启了HTTP/3 QUIC协议冲突
解决方法:在更多设置中关闭"IPv6"仅保留IPv4,或在节点设置中启用"Mux多路复用"并设置并发数为8

长效稳定连接建议

解决Shadowrocket节点连接超时后,建议建立定期维护机制:每月更新一次规则库,每季度更换一次订阅密钥,对于需要7×24小时稳定国际网络加速的用户,建议配置备用节点组,当主节点延迟超过500ms时自动切换。

选择节点服务时,优先考虑提供Trojan/VLESS协议且具备Anycast网络架构的供应商,这类基础设施能有效规避单点故障导致的超时问题,保持Shadowrocket客户端为最新版本,新版通常包含更优的TCP拥塞控制算法,可显著改善高延迟环境下的连接稳定性。

您可以还会对下面的文章感兴趣: